In 1996 55,749 children were listed as `missing' by the RCMP. These numbers include
runaways, lost, missing and abducted children as well asthose who have simply
'disappeared.' Approximately 20,000 (or 35%) of these children originated from the
Province of Ontario.
"The issue of- missing children is a serious One. 1 think that most peopl'e would be
shocked to hear that on any given day approximately 1200 children in Canada are listed
as 'missing'," notes Jackie Cutmore, Executive Director of CHILD FIND ONTARIO.
The abduction of 15 -year-old Kristen French on April 16, 1992, shocked the entire
cotmtry. The Green Ribbon of Hope originated when students and teachers at Holy
Cross Secondary School in St. Catharines, Ontario, elected to wear a green ribbon in the
hope that Kristen would be returned. After Kristen's senseless and tragic death, the
students and faculty of her school dedicated the Green Ribbon of Hope to CHILD FIND
as a symbol of hope to highlight the plight of abducted and missing children
everywhere.
CHILD FIND ONTARIO is a voluntary charitable organization founded in 1983 and
officially incorporated in 1984 as a response to the serious problem of missing children.
It' has established 20 chapters throughout the province with over .1200 volunteers
working in their various communities.
CHILD FIND works with' parents, law enforcement agencies, lawyers and government
agencies to look for missing children. As well,. CHILD FIND provides support for
parents of missing children, produces and distributes flyers and posters of missing
children and operates a 24-hour toll-free telephone line to collect tips and receive
reports on missing children.
At CHILD -FIND we lieliive that the problem of missing children has to be addressed
through prevention which translates into education. We offer seminars and workshops
on child safety and have developed a highly successful `kidcheck' fingerprinting
program which now serves approximately 40,000 children a year. Last spring CHILD
FIND initiated an "All About Me Baby I.D." program designed to educate parents of
new-born infants abot t infant and child safety. This program consists of a booklet which
contains the baby's footprint, photograph, vital statistics and mother's thumbprints as
well as information and tips on child safety.
All of CHILD FIND'S•programs and services, including the "All About Me Baby I.D."
program, are offered free of charge and are endorsed by the Ontario Association of
Chiefs of Police.
"The fact is that there is a great deal that .can be done and is being done to reduce the
tragedy of the incidence of missing children," says Jackie Cutmore. "Thanks to the
dedicated combined efforts of organizations like CHILD FIND and law' enforcement
agencies, 52,664 of the children listed as `missing' by. the RCMP were eventually
located. The Green Ribbon really is a symbol of HOPE!"
This May each individual can show their support by wearing a Green Ribbon, making
a donation, supporting a CHILD FIND -sponsored event, learning more about child
safety or volunteering their support.
